Analysis
Western Asia recorded 366,013 m3 for veneer sheets — production in 2024.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 8.6% on the previous year and up 265.7% over ten years.
Over the whole period, veneer sheets — production in Western Asia peaked at 411,497 m3 in 2022 and was at its lowest, 1,000 m3, in 1964.
Western Asia ranks 23rd of 33 groups on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 1,967 m3 | 1,000 m3 | 2,300 m3 | 6 |
| 1970s | 7,530 m3 | 2,800 m3 | 17,100 m3 | 10 |
| 1980s | 19,880 m3 | 19,700 m3 | 20,000 m3 | 10 |
| 1990s | 30,050 m3 | 20,000 m3 | 54,000 m3 | 10 |
| 2000s | 78,079 m3 | 23,000 m3 | 112,400 m3 | 10 |
| 2010s | 118,685 m3 | 92,086 m3 | 289,074 m3 | 10 |
| 2020s | 323,429 m3 | 92,077 m3 | 411,497 m3 | 5 |

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
